Match each word from Richard Connell's short story "The Most Dangerous Game" to its correct meaning.
jok3333 [9.3K]
In richard connell's the most dangerous game, there are several words that are not commonly heard in day to day conversation, here are some of the words and it's correct meaning :

Placid : Calm
Doggedly : With determination
Zealous : Extremely Passionate
Scruples : Morals
